WebFor local governments of rural areas a major issue is rural development and investment choices that are associated with this process. The major objective of SARD is to increase food production in a sustainable way and enhance food security. This will involve education initiatives, utilization of economic incentives and the development of appropriate and new technologies ... cinna-berry
